Juventus want to add Emiliano Martinez to their squad this summer after concluding that they need a top-class goalkeeper to help take the team to the next level ahead of the new campaign.

Michele Di Gregorio has yet to fully convince Luciano Spalletti, with the former Monza goalkeeper even losing his place to Mattia Perin for several matches during the previous season. That development was viewed as a clear indication that the Juventus manager expects more from his first-choice goalkeeper moving forward.

Juventus Turn Attention To Martinez

Juventus initially identified Alisson Becker as their preferred target, but Liverpool refused to consider selling the Brazilian goalkeeper, forcing the Bianconeri to explore alternative options in the transfer market.

The club have now turned their focus towards Martinez, who is regarded as one of the best goalkeepers in world football following his performances for both Aston Villa and Argentina in recent years.

A move remains possible if Juventus can satisfy Aston Villa’s financial demands, with discussions between the clubs reportedly continuing as they attempt to reach an agreement for the goalkeeper.

Martinez Open To Juventus Move

According to Tuttojuve, Martinez has already accepted Juventus as his preferred destination and is keen to complete a transfer to Turin during this summer’s transfer window.

The report adds that the Argentine views Juventus as an opportunity to join one of Europe’s biggest clubs and is eager to seize the chance should both sides finalise an agreement.

Juventus believe signing a goalkeeper of Martinez’s calibre would significantly improve the squad and strengthen their chances of competing for major honours next season.

His experience at the highest level, combined with his winning mentality, is viewed as an important asset for a Juventus side looking to challenge consistently in domestic and European competitions after an inconsistent period in recent campaigns.
